Output 65c2ce53f4ba628b4bab00a2efd95c168ace8535ffe9aeec110cb95c9752e0e6:26

value
1028571
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 474f8205123002014b1eed3d24c8bdae36f005ba OP_EQUALVERIFY OP_CHECKSIG
address
17W4DvegqZfcp99BodF7WMiy3fAKRr5Eqe
transaction
65c2ce53f4ba628b4bab00a2efd95c168ace8535ffe9aeec110cb95c9752e0e6
spent
true